Travis County sees rise in appraised home values
By Rob Heidrick Wednesday, 06 May 2009
Home values increased by 5 percent in Travis County over the last year as neighboring Williamson County experienced a 1.3 percent decline.
Travis County’s average homestead appraisal rose from $281,623 in 2008 to $295,747 in 2009. The average value in the Williamson Central Appraisal District is $188,523 this year, compared with an average of $191,072 last year.
The figures are based on each home’s value as of Jan. 1. WCAD officials have been conducting evaluations in recent months and began mailing appraisal notices to homeowners April 24.
Patrick Brown, chief appraiser for the Travis Central Appraisal District, said the disparity between the two counties could be due to a lag between the Austin housing market and that of the surrounding communities.
“When the real estate economy expands, it’s like throwing rock in pond,” Brown said. “The first ripple is in the center, and then it moves out to the periphery. The reverse is true if we’re in a contraction.”
Home values within the City of Austin rose at a faster pace than the county as a whole, increasing by 5.45 percent. Pflugerville ISD, which borders Williamson County, grew at a slightly slower rate, 4 percent. Meanwhile, Round Rock ISD values declined by 1.69 percent, the largest decrease across both counties.
Travis County homeowners with questions about their appraisals, including those who would like to file protests, may meet with appraisal district staff at the TCAD office, 8314 Cross Park Drive in Austin. Walk-in appointments will be accepted until May 15, after which all meetings must be scheduled in advance. Protest forms are attached to the bottom of each appraisal notice and must be filed by June 1.
Average home values by area
- Williamson County
- 2008: $191,072
- 2009: $188,523
- (-1.33 percent)
- Travis County
- 2008: $281,623
- 2009: $295,747
- (5.02 percent)
- City of Austin
- 2008: $263,564
- 2009: $277,940
- (5.45 percent)
- Georgetown ISD
- 2008: $215,499
- 2009: $213,622
- (-0.87 percent)
- Hutto ISD
- 2008: $152,506
- 2009: $150,072
- (-1.6 percent)
- Leander ISD
- 2008: $190,017
- 2009: $187,554
- (-1.3 percent)
- Pflugerville ISD
- 2008: $161,740
- 2009: $168,151
- (3.96 percent)
- Round Rock ISD
- 2008: $198,726
- 2009: $195,375
- (-1.69 percent)
- Taylor ISD
- 2008: $96,700
- 2009: $95,189
- (-1.56 percent)
Sources: Williamson Central Appraisal District, Travis Central Appraisal District
